Comparative Data for Hydrogenselenites

X-ray diffraction results show that the compounds are isostructural and monoclinic with the possible space group P2i-C (No. 4) or P2i/m-Cih (No. 11) and Z = 4. The following lattice parameters are given for MH(Se03)2 2.5H20  [Pg.428]

For the indexed powder diagram of YH(Se03)2 2.5H20, see the table in the original paper, Immonen et al. [2]. Interplanar spacings and line intensities of the powder diagram of the isomorphous La and Ce compounds and the isomorphous compounds with M = Y, Prto Lu are given by [3]. [Pg.429]

The IR spectra of MH(Se03)2 2.5H20 with M = Eu and Dy to Lu, MH(Se03)2 2H20 with M = Y, Pr, Nd, Sm, Gd, and Tb, and MH((Se03)2 with M = La, Ce were studied. The following IR bands (in cm ) are recorded on Nujol mulls between rocksalt plates  [Pg.429]

The group with M = La and Ce is different from the others and shows a considerable shift of the bands corresponding to the selenous acid. The IR spectra for LaH(Se03)2 and for TbH(Se03)2 2H20 are given in the paper, Giesbrecht et al. [3]. [Pg.429]
